




已阅读5页,还剩4页未读, 继续免费阅读
版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领
文档简介
Oracle10g for AIX 安装指南(系统部署部提供 2008-5-10)内容提要A、【系统硬件及环境要求】B、【系统软件环境确认】C、【分区规划及RAID设置】D、【Oracle10G 环境设置】E、【Oralce10g 安装向导】本文档Oracle10可直接作为实施文档,已经在多个EAS+Oracle10g客户中验证使用。1 系统硬件及环境要求1.1 Oracle10g在IBM AIX5.3 最低安装要求确认过程1.1.1 确认内存大小(1G以上)# /usr/sbin/lsattr -E -l sys0 -a realmem 例如8G内存 其结果显示如下:realmem 8142848 Amount of usable physical memory in Kbytes Fals。1.1.2 SWAP空间(12G)内存与Swap要求RAMSwap SpaceBetween 1024 MB and 2048 MB1.5 times the size of RAMBetween 2049 MB and 8192 MBEqual to the size of RAMMore than 8192 MB0.75 times the size of RAMSwap空间大小确认命令# /usr/sbin/lsps -a1.1.3 确认/TMP和Oracle目录空间# df -m例如:Filesystem MB blocks Free %Used Iused %Iused Mounted on/dev/hd4 1024.00 1007.55 2% 1923 1% /dev/hd2 4096.00 2791.53 32% 34838 6% /usr/dev/hd9var 1024.00 1015.76 1% 417 1% /var/dev/hd3 2048.00 1825.35 11% 762 1% /tmp/dev/fwdump 128.00 127.66 1% 4 1% /var/adm/ras/platform/dev/hd1 1024.00 1023.45 1% 12 1% /home/proc - - - - - /proc/dev/hd10opt 1024.00 950.45 8% 2328 2% /opt/dev/fslv00 10240.00 4078.37 61% 19466 3% /oracle/dev/fslv01 30720.00 26988.46 13% 159 1% /oradata以下Oracle10G 安装类型及占用磁盘空间大小对照表。Installation TypeRequirement for Software Files (GB)Enterprise Edition2.0Standard Edition3.0Custom (maximum) 系统结构确认# /usr/bin/getconf HARDWARE_BITMODE64就是说硬件为64位或bootinfo y1.1.5 CPU个数和主频确认# lsdev -C |grep procProc0 Available 00-00 Processorproc2 Available 00-02 Processorproc4 Available 00-04 Processorproc6 Available 00-06 Processor主频确认命令如下# lsattr -E -l proc0frequency 1648350000 Processor Speed Falsesmt_enabled true Processor SMT enabled Falsesmt_threads 2 Processor SMT threads Falsestate enable Processor state Falsetype PowerPC_POWER5 Processor type False# lsattr -E -l proc11.1.6 确保Asynchronous Input Output (AIO) 可用异步I/O确认。用如下命令: # lsdev -Cc aio 如果输出是Available则没问题,如果是Defined的话,通过使用 # smit chaio 把STATE to be configured at system restart更改为Available 将MAXIMUM number of servers per cpu改为401.1.7 内核参数及系统参数确认A、修改/etc/security/limits文件中参数,建议全部改成无限制,所有修改在用户重新登录后生效。 运行命令 #vi /etc/security/limits 修改 default: fsize = 2097151 -改为-1 fsize_hard = -1 core = 2097151 cpu = -1 data = 262144 -改为-1 rss = 65536 stack = 65536 nofiles = 2000 -改为-1B、运行 #smitty chgsys 将Maximum number of PROCESSES allowed per user 默认值128调大到500C、OS内核参数调整(一般情况下,安装Oracle需要调整内核参数,并且对后续应用使用数据库存在较大影响) AIX比较特殊,无需手工修改内核参数,但需要在安装前运行rootpre.sh,。如果以前运行过高版本的rootpre.sh,则无需再运行该shell。 D、内核参数:#vmo -aminperm%:5,maxclient%:20,maxperm%:201.1.8 日期时间与当前时间一致如果不一致,用date MMDDHHMIYY 例如2007/10/27 21:34,可以如下设置date 08272134071.2 确认系统软件环境1.2.1 AIX版本要求AIX 5L version 5.2, Maintenance Level 04 or laterAIX 5L version 5.3, Maintenance Level 02 or later检查命令:# oslevel -r5300-041.2.2 AIX操作系统补丁文件安装确认ctoolsxlC.aix50.rte: or laterxlC.rte: or later检查命令如下:lslpp -l bos.adt.base bos.adt.lib bos.adt.libm bos.perf.perfstat bos.perf.libperfstat ctools1.2.3 (可选项)要求安装了APARs(Authorized Problem Analysis Reports)(*)/usr/sbin/instfix -i -k IY43980 IY44810 IY45462 IY45707 IY46214 IY46605 IY48525 IY51801 All filesets for IY43980 were found. All filesets for IY44810 were found. All filesets for IY45462 were found. All filesets for IY45707 were found. All filesets for IY46214 were found. All filesets for IY46605 were found. There was no data for IY48525 in the fix database. There was no data for IY51801 in the fix database. 可以看到IY48525和IY51801没有安装,可以从网上下载它们然后安装上,这里是下载地址:/server/aix.fdc 但实际上,这两个补丁是针对SDK1.4的, 如果不用1.4完全可以不理1.2.4 检查确认Hosts文件中服务名称要求,Hosts中主机名与smit tcpip 对应的大小写,名称完全一致,建议使用小写。否则Oracle 在新建数据库时出现端口(Ports)被禁用提示1.3 分区规划及RAID设置一般来说,处理器、内存越多越好,但在现实环境中,数据处理的瓶颈常在输入/输出上,存储器与计算机间的数据传输速度比计算机运算速度一般慢个数量级,磁盘速度的提高远远落后于。系统中磁盘利用率一般不应超过。磁盘除了考虑磁盘机速度、控制器与通道速度外,还要考虑当前和最大驱动器数(磁盘多多益善,多些小驱动器比少些大驱动器好,新驱动器较快但较大)。 如果为了提高可靠性使用了磁盘设备,为提高/性能,最好采用,+而不是。一般要求在安装Oracle之前要求对Oracle 分区大小做相应规划,太大造成不必要的浪费,太小又不行。/oracle #Oracle应用程序区1030G /oradata #数据库 200500G /backup #数据库备份区,视具体情形而定。 1.4 Oracle10G 环境设置1.4.1 创建Oracle10g用户和组,并创建相关目录A.使用smity工具或使用命令行创建用户组和用户su - rootsmit security或者使用命令行创建用户组/usr/sbin/mkgroup dba/usr/sbin/mkgroup oinstall/usr/sbin/mkgroup oper #(Optional可选项)删除用户组rmgroup dba创建用户#su - root#/usr/sbin/useradd - g oinstall G dba,oper d /home/oracle s /usr/bin/bash m oracle删除用户 userdel r oracle修改密码#passwd oracle查看用户:#id oracleuid=518(oracle) gid=519(oinstall) groups=519(oinstall),518(dba),520(oper)修改用户属组如果Oracle用户不属于主组oinstall,或dba等,则可使用下述命令修改/usr/sbin/usermod -g oinstall -G dba,oper oracle如果用到HHACMP, 则第1、2两个节点gid uid号一致/usr/sbin/mkgroup -g 500 dba/usr/sbin/mkgroup -g 501 oinstall/usr/sbin/useradd -u 900 - g 501 oinstall G 500 dba,oper d /home/oracle s /usr/bin/bash m oracle或者使用smit工具设置#检查是否存在nobody用户id nobody如果没有,创建组及用户nobody,方法略删除用户命令userdel -r username -r 删除帐号时连同帐号主目录一起删除B、Oracle 相关目录及授权设置/oracle #Oracle应用程序区1030G /oradata #数据库 4080G /backup #数据库备份区 chown -R oracle:oinstall /oracle #应用程序区 推荐1030G chown -R oracle:oinstall /oradata #数据区 5080G chown -R oracle:oinstall /backup #备份区 80120G chmod 775 /oracle chmod 775 /oradata chmod 775 /backupC、设置系统环境变量:(一般情况是在/HOME/ORACLE)用oracle用户进行登陆修改 .profilesu - oraclecd .profile文件PATH=/usr/bin:/etc:/usr/sbin:/usr/ucb:$HOME/bin:/usr/bin/X11:/sbin:.export PATHif -s $MAIL # This is at Shell startup. In normalthen echo $MAILMSG # operation, the Shell checksfi # periodically.export ORACLE_HOME=/oracle/product/10g;export ORACLE_BASE=/oradata;export ORACLE_SID=eas;export PATH=$PATH:$ORACLE_HOME/bin;export DISPLAY=69:0.0 ; #IP地址为运行Xmanage所在客户端IP地址#export ORACLE_TERM=vt100;export NLS_LANG=AMERICAN;export PATH=$PATH:$ORACLE_HOME/bin;export LD_LIBRARY_PATH=$ORACLE_HOME/lib:/lib:/usr/lib:$ORACLE_HOME/rdbms/lib;export CLASSPATH=$ORACLE_HOME/JRE:$ORACLE_HOME/jlib:$ORACLE_HOME/rdbms/jlib:$ORACLE_HOME/network/jlib;#export DISPLAY;2 运行安装oracle重要说明:A、如果直接在服务器上安装,而不是通过Xmanager2远程实现,则要求AIX操作系统登录以Oracle账号,而不是root账户,否则将报错。B、如果要求EM显示中文,则Oracle安装向导采用自定义安装,添加中文语言,否则EM无法显示中文。C、环境变量,手工设置诸如Oracle_SID、ORACLE_HOME等变量,否则安装向导自定义方式,无法取得环境变量参数。D、如果操作系统为英文环境(未安装中文字库),则在软件安装向导过程中,“Product Languages”中添加语言“Simplified Chinese”,否则,在访问EM管理控制台时,会出现中文乱码。脚本内容如下(orainstl.sh),在Oracle安装路径中添加./runInstaller。#-export ORACLE_HOME=/oracle/product/10.2.0;export ORACLE_BASE=/oradata;export ORACLE_SID=eas;export PATH=$PATH:$ORACLE_HOME/bin;export DISPLAY=69:0.0 ; #IP地址为运行Xmanage所在客户端IP地址#export ORACLE_TERM=vt100;export NLS_LANG=AMERICAN;export PATH=$PATH:$ORACLE_HOME/bin;export LD_LIBRARY_PATH=$ORACLE_HOME/lib:/lib:/usr/lib:$ORACLE_HOME/rdbms/lib;export CLASSPATH=$ORACLE_HOME/JRE:$ORACLE_HOME/jlib:$ORACLE_HOME/rdbms/jlib:$ORACLE_HOME/network/jlib;#export DISPLAY;./runInstaller#-1、解压ORALCE安装文件$gunzip oracle4aix.cpio.gz$cpio -idcmv conn /as sysdba SQLstartup #启动SQLshow parameters #显示参数 SQLshutdown immediate 关闭EM管理控制台启动/停止/状态$emctl start/stop dbconsole4 修改/查看参数qlshow parameters 参数名称修改参数sqlalter system set 参数=值 scope=spfile;sga_max_size 内存*70% #重要说明,不建议在生产机上创建多个数据库,否则影响系统整体性能sga_target 内存*70% db_cache
温馨提示
- 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
- 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
- 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
- 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
- 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
- 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
- 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。
最新文档
- 运营专员考试题库及答案
- 导游考试题库及答案
- 摩尼驾照考试题库及答案
- 标准化合同评审流程及模板生成工具
- 针灸学基础考试题及答案
- 2025年锅炉水处理G3证理论考试笔试试题含答案
- 2025年新疆糖料甜菜种植基地土地流转调整合同协议
- 2025年贵州科级领导干部选拔考试全真模拟试题及答案
- 商务会议组织与活动服务协议合同条款梳理
- 北流二模高考试题及答案
- 食管恶性肿瘤护理查房
- 2025年江苏高考地理真题(原卷版)
- 学堂在线 生活英语听说 章节测试答案
- 先心病常见病介入封堵治疗讲课件
- 锅炉安装改造维修管理制度
- DB31/T 1377.4-2022实验鸡和鸭第4部分:设施及环境
- 2025邮储银行面试题目及答案
- 他人借车免责协议书
- 企业合规经营及纳税证明书(5篇)
- 城中村改造项目规划设计(仅供参考)
- 公司代经营合同范例
评论
0/150
提交评论